Troopers with the Arizona Department of Public Safety (AZDPS) Highway Patrol conducted a commercial vehicle inspection effort on US-60 this week.
The inspections took place on August 19, 2025, on US-60 between Wickenburg and Mesa, Arizona.
See key results from the one-day commercial inspection operation below.
Violation uncovered during the US-60 detail included cracked frames, improper repairs, and missing wheel fasteners, according to AZDPS Highway Patrol.
“Some vehicles were placed out-of-service due to severe safety violations. Many of these could have been avoided by a walk-around inspection prior to daily operations!” troopers said.
